2023 Pool Rules

1. All residents, including children, are required to show a current ID to the lifeguard without exception. IDs must be displayed at all times.  Replacement fee for a lost ID is $10.

2. Guests of any age must be accompanied at all times by a resident 16 or older with a valid pool pass. All guests must be registered with the lifeguard.  Unaccompanied guests will be asked to leave.  A maximum of 6 guests, including children, are permitted per unit, per day.  Anyone bringing guests are responsible for their behavior and observance of rules.

3. While at the pool, children under 12 must be accompanied by an adult or mature babysitter who must remain with them at all times.  Babysitters must possess written authorization from the child’s parent or guardian.  Accompanying adults will be responsible for their children’s behavior in the bathrooms too.

4. Proper swim attire is required at all times. Changing clothes or diapers is permitted in the restrooms only.

5. No one under the age of 6 shall be permitted to use the restrooms without adult supervision.

6. Children who are not toilet-trained are only allowed in the kiddy pool with a “swim” diaper and must be accompanied by an adult at all times.  Children wearing regular diapers will not be allowed in the kiddy pool.

7. Anyone found responsible for a closure due to fecal matter will be responsible for all costs to clean and reopen the pool.  If a fecal accident occurs, all swimmers must exit the pool immediately and the pool will be closed until it has been chemically treated.

8. Children are not allowed alone in the deep area of the swim pool, or in the diving pool, without passing a scheduled swimming test administered by the lifeguard, if requested.

9. No pets are allowed in the pool area.

10. Inflatable items (floats, balls, tubes, etc.) are not permitted in the pools, with the exception that certified life vests may be used, but only with adult supervision and not in the diving pool.

11. Diving, flips, cannonballs, etc. are not permitted.

12. Horseplay, pushing, running, Frisbees & ball playing are prohibited at all times in all areas, including restrooms.

13. Smoking and glass containers are prohibited.  Eating is restricted to the grass area only, with the exception of the picnic table located on the kiddy pool deck.

14. Radios, IPods, etc. are permitted with headphones or earpieces only.  Cell phone use should be kept to a minimum and only when necessary, and in a low tone of voice.

15. Chairs must be tagged then removed from the pool house at the end of the season.

NOTE:  The lifeguard has the authority to enforce the rules and ask offenders to leave. Repeat offenses will result in suspension of privileges.
